Framed Rectangles quilt all batiks
Challenged myself to start and finish this quilt in a week, and made it all but hand-sewing the binding. I sent it to my DSIL, who is going thru chemo right now. Wanted to send her hugs, since we can't be with her.
It is a pattern from Maryquilts.com. All fabrics are batiks from my stash. I did have to purchase a backing ... just didn't have anything appropriate in my piles! I quilted it on my LA with a really quick over-all leafy design that seemed to fit the fabrics. I used Mettler variagated thread in the top and Bottom Line in the bobbin.
